| Title | Copy, letter from [Sir George] Airy, Astronomer Royal, Greenwich Observatory, to Mr De La Rue, Portland Place |
| Date | 13 April 1880 |
| Description | Notes that the 'large Equatoreal for Mr Gill is not easy of decision' -- has informed [David] Gill that he must decide between Meridian and Equatoreal observations -- discusses existing work on meridians. p64. |
